The final lines are:
"Und der Krieg der jetzt durch die Länder geht
Ist der Krieg gegen dich, Prolet!"

"And the war that sweeps through the countries now,‎
Is the war against you, proletarian!‎"
nathannun.bsky.social
An original poster design inspired by the 1929 poem, The Secret Deployment, by Erich Weinert, was popularized as a song a few years later.
The #inktober day 6 prompt was pierce. #inktober2025
A black and white ink drawing of a constructivist inspired , cat propaganda poster. A large worker cat yells out with its paws at the sides of its mouth. Circular line patterns emanate from the yelling mouth. A star over the heart of the cat and also over a city is about to be pierced by a bayonet and a stream of bombs. Text reads "The war that sweeps through the countries now is a war against you, proletarian!

The our world context and influence for this drawing is the 1926 referendum on the expropriation of royal property in Germany, and specifically, it is conceptually and compositionally similar to a referendum ad by the KPD.
nathannun.bsky.social
What better way to handle the Inktober day 3 prompt of "crown" than an antimonarchist sovcat cartoon from the post great war period. #inktober #inktober2025
A political cartoon drawn in ink entitled Expropriation in large fraktur font. On one side stands a cat king holding his crown out like a pauper. Text under him reads "daily pension 1670 CM. King pleads poverty." To the right are three cats, a veteran with a missing leg on crutches, a worker, and a mother cat with kitten. Below them reads "Under 2.35 wages and pension. Everything expropriated"
